James Haskell
Unfortunately James has missed
out on a place in the final squad for the World Cup.
However, there is no question that he will play on that
stage one day (even maybe this year if there are injuries)
and I am sure that all Maids wish him the best and hope
that he keeps that chin up. He is an inspiration
to all the young players at Maidenhead and we look forward
to enjoying him playing in many more internationals
in the future
